**Position Purpose**:
We are seeking a Global Commercial Capability COE Director to join our Customer Experience & Marketing Global Team. With Customers & Learners at the center, the purpose of Global Commercial Capability COE Director is to transform KCP’s thought leadership & direction of high impact capabilities to accelerate top-tier performance worldwide.
- Champion a high performance and faster learning organization globally, by developing and deploying a 3-year roadmap to improve commercial capability globally and to drive standardization across regions with world-class frameworks for executing learning priorities to direct and indirect selling, e-commerce, and marketing communities worldwide.
- Drive a learning culture that embodies the 4 ways of working (Customer Focus, Move Fast, Grow our People, Play to Win) and create regenerative training and learning communities that drive worldwide scale and that engender enthusiasm to continuously raise the bar of what best practice is.
- Linked to the SBP and ambition of organization, drive and influence the prioritization of the commercial learning global agenda, curriculum and execution of commercial learning projects into regions. Champion commercial capability recommendations globally (frameworks, budget, standards, processes, systems, tools, team effectiveness, learning, external SME vendors).
- Track commercial competency assessments and metrics annually to inform progress and future learning priorities that enable teams to reach high performance, effectiveness, and contribute to the business at a faster rate.

**The scope of the **Commercial Capability** COE** will be responsible for 4 key pillars (1) Define, deploy & gain rapid adoption of ‘The K-C Way of Selling, E-commerce, & Marketing’ worldwide (2) Define & deploy ’Elevated Learning Experiences’ worldwide (3) Define, deploy, and gain rapid ‘Acceleration of New/Best Practices’ worldwide (4) Track worldwide progress of proficiencies for Global Sales & Marketing Competencies.

In this role you will:

- Lead development of a 3-year road map to improve the sales, ecommerce, and marketing capability globally; Work closely with functional teams to gain in-depth understanding of business and performance objectives and needs to develop 3-year learning priorities, roadmap & annual calendar.
- Lead assessments to benchmark against industry standards, identify baselines, track progress, and inform learning prioritization (budgets, standards, process, systems, tools, team effectiveness, and learning).
- Champion performance-driven new/best practices and integrate into our ways of working and standards worldwide for regeneration and repeatability (train the trainers, relevant content, data-driven proof sources, testimonials, examples, skill demonstration, case studies)
- Manage outside vendors & RFPs to deliver consistency in The KCP Way of Selling & Marketing, and other critically relevant content and key learning concepts; Lead the recommendation of global enhancements and implement improvements to learning programs (i.e., instructor led, website, e-learning, assessments, training materials, etc)
- Partner with global executive leadership team to prioritize sales, e-commerce, and marketing capability development and execution between COE & Regions. Drive standardization and adoption across regions.
- Manage multiple development efforts & inputs across functions, communicate consistently to project team members, deliver business benefits in a timely and cost-effective manner. Address barriers to execution issues; Facilitate decision-making, problem-solving
